Our country carried out research on this work in 1958. After gamma ray irradiation treatment, insects can be killed or their offspring will be sterile. Different characteristics should be further studied, and it is not suitable to promote and apply at present, so as not to cause irreparable losses to cultural relics
Gong Decai et al. (Cultural Relics Protection and Archaeological Science, 1996, 8, (1): 29-34) introduced the method of Pylaron vapor deposition to strengthen paper, and the paper cultural relics protected by Pylaron are waterproof, anti-bacterial and anti-corrosion. The performance is good, but the texture of the paper has changed to some extent, and due to the limitation of equipment cost, it cannot be popularized and applied, and the scope of use is very limited
[0004] The above methods have played a positive role in the preservation and protection of paper cultural relics, but there are also insurmountable disadvantages, such as protection materials hindering the recognition of characters and affecting the texture of paper, etc.

Embodiment 1

[0032] A preparation method and application of a composite material that can be used to protect paper documents:

[0033] 1) Take 200g of the waste residue after oil extraction of Artemisia annua seeds, use distilled water as solvent, adopt solid-liquid ratio 1:300, microwave power 500W, extraction temperature 50 ℃, extraction time 60min to carry out microwave-assisted extraction experiment in microwave extraction device; extract After the liquid was centrifuged, the supernatant was concentrated under reduced pressure at 0.07MPa to 1 / 5 of the original volume, and absolute ethanol was added until the final concentration of ethanol was 80%, and after alcohol precipitation for 24 hours, it was centrifuged, and the lower layer was precipitated with absolute ethanol and acetone, respectively. After washing 3 times, substance A was obtained by freeze-drying for 13 hours.

Abstract

The invention discloses a preparation method and application of a composite material for protecting paper files. The composite material is prepared by the following steps of: mixing artemisia seed poly polysaccharide in a certain ratio, stirring, and ultrasonically dispersing to obtain the composite material. The composite material is sprayed to the surface of a cultural relic. The composite material is prepared from natural polymer materials, so that the composite material has high compatibility with paper, and cannot generate stress with a paper fiber material when external environmental conditions are changed due to large physiochemical property difference from paper fibers so as to avoid damaging paper relics; natural polymers have high permeability and wettability for the paper fibers, and cannot cause concentration gradient on the surface and inside of the paper relics so as not to accelerate the ageing of the paper relics; and the natural polymer materials have the advantages of no pollution, no toxicity, rich sources, high reversibility and the like.

technical field [0001] The invention relates to a preparation method for protecting paper cultural relic materials, in particular to a preparation method and application of a composite material which can be used for protecting paper documents. Background technique [0002] Paper cultural relics are an important part of Chinese historical relics. They are precious documents for studying Chinese history and even world history and ancient art, and have extremely important research value. Unsuitable temperature and humidity, light, harmful gas, dust solid suspension, insects and mildew, as well as improper management and repair methods, etc., will cause damage to paper cultural relics.
